Freigeben über


Exemplarische Vorgehensweise: Anzeigen von Text in einem Textfeld in einem Arbeitsblatt mithilfe einer Schaltfläche

In dieser exemplarischen Vorgehensweise werden die Grundlagen der Verwendung von Schaltflächen und Textfeldern auf Microsoft Office Excel-Arbeitsblättern und das Erstellen von Excel-Projekten mithilfe von Office-Entwicklungstools in Visual Studio veranschaulicht. Informationen zum Anzeigen des Ergebnisses als abgeschlossenes Beispiel finden Sie im Excel-Steuerelementbeispiel bei Office-Entwicklungsbeispielen und exemplarischen Vorgehensweisen.

Gilt für: Die Informationen in diesem Thema gelten für Projekte auf Dokumentebene für Excel. Weitere Informationen finden Sie unter features available by Office-App lication and project type.

Bei dieser exemplarischen Vorgehensweise lernen Sie Folgendes:

  • Hinzufügen von Steuerelementen zu einem Arbeitsblatt

  • Füllen Sie ein Textfeld auf, wenn auf eine Schaltfläche geklickt wird.

  • Testen Sie Ihr Projekt.

Hinweis

Auf Ihrem Computer werden möglicherweise andere Namen oder Speicherorte für die Benutzeroberflächenelemente von Visual Studio angezeigt als die in den folgenden Anweisungen aufgeführten. Diese Elemente sind von der jeweiligen Visual Studio-Version und den verwendeten Einstellungen abhängig. Weitere Informationen finden Sie unter Personalisieren von Visual Studio-IDE.

Voraussetzungen

Zum Abschließen dieser exemplarischen Vorgehensweise benötigen Sie Folgendes:

Erstellen des Projekts

In diesem Schritt erstellen Sie ein Excel-Arbeitsmappenprojekt mit Visual Studio.

So erstellen Sie ein neues Projekt

  1. Erstellen Sie ein Excel-Arbeitsmappenprojekt mit dem Namen "Meine Excel-Schaltfläche". Stellen Sie sicher, dass " Neues Dokument erstellen" ausgewählt ist. Weitere Informationen finden Sie unter How to: Create Office projects in Visual Studio.

    Visual Studio öffnet die neue Excel-Arbeitsmappe im Designer und fügt das Projekt "Meine Excel-Schaltfläche" zu Projektmappen-Explorer hinzu.

Hinzufügen von Steuerelementen zum Arbeitsblatt

Für diese exemplarische Vorgehensweise benötigen Sie eine Schaltfläche und ein Textfeld auf dem ersten Arbeitsblatt.

So fügen Sie eine Schaltfläche und ein Textfeld hinzu

  1. Vergewissern Sie sich, dass die Arbeitsmappe "My Excel Button.xlsx " im Visual Studio-Designer geöffnet ist, mit Sheet1 der Anzeige.

  2. Ziehen Sie auf der Registerkarte "Allgemeine Steuerelemente " der Toolbox eine TextBox nach Sheet1.

  3. Wählen Sie im Menü "Ansicht" die Option "Eigenschaftenfenster" aus.

  4. Stellen Sie sicher, dass TextBox1 im Dropdownfeld "Eigenschaften" sichtbar ist, und ändern Sie die Name-Eigenschaft des Textfelds in displayText.

  5. Ziehen Sie ein Schaltflächen-Steuerelement auf Sheet1 das Steuerelement, und ändern Sie die folgenden Eigenschaften:

    Eigenschaft Wert
    Name insertText
    Text Text einfügen

    Schreiben Sie nun den Code, der ausgeführt werden soll, wenn auf die Schaltfläche geklickt wird.

Auffüllen des Textfelds, wenn auf die Schaltfläche geklickt wird

Jedes Mal, wenn der Benutzer auf die Schaltfläche klickt, wird Hallo Welt! an das Textfeld angefügt.

So schreiben Sie beim Klicken auf die Schaltfläche in das Textfeld

  1. Klicken Sie in Projektmappen-Explorer mit der rechten Maustaste auf "Sheet1", und klicken Sie dann im Kontextmenü auf "Code anzeigen".

  2. Fügen Sie dem Ereignishandler der Schaltfläche den Click folgenden Code hinzu:

    private void insertText_Click(object sender, EventArgs e)
    {
        this.displayText.Text += "Hello World! ";
    }
    
  3. In C# müssen Sie dem Startup Ereignis wie unten gezeigt einen Ereignishandler hinzufügen. Informationen zum Erstellen von Ereignishandlern finden Sie unter How to: Create event handlers in Office projects.

    this.insertText.Click += new EventHandler(insertText_Click);
    

Testen der App

Sie können ihre Arbeitsmappe jetzt testen, um sicherzustellen, dass die Nachricht Hallo Welt! im Textfeld angezeigt wird, wenn Sie auf die Schaltfläche klicken.

So testen Sie die Arbeitsmappe

  1. Drücken Sie F5, um das Projekt auszuführen.

  2. Klicken Sie auf die Schaltfläche .

  3. Vergewissern Sie sich, dass Hallo Welt! im Textfeld angezeigt wird.

Nächste Schritte

In dieser exemplarischen Vorgehensweise werden die Grundlagen der Verwendung von Schaltflächen und Textfeldern auf Excel-Arbeitsblättern gezeigt. Die folgenden Aufgaben könnten sich daran anschließen: